Tools
Functions exposed to the LLM to take actions
| Name | Description |
|---|---|
| get_health_summaryB | Get an overview of all health data including VO2 max, activities, sleep, and race predictions |
| get_vo2maxC | Get VO2 max history and trends. VO2 max measures cardiovascular fitness in ml/kg/min. |
| get_activitiesC | Get activity breakdown by type, including counts, distances, and durations |
| get_sleepC | Get sleep statistics including average duration and total nights tracked. Optionally filter by date range. |
| get_race_predictionsB | Get predicted race times for 5K, 10K, half marathon, and marathon based on current fitness |
| get_heart_rate_zonesB | Get personalized heart rate training zones based on max HR and lactate threshold |
| get_training_loadB | Get training load data including acute/chronic workload ratio to assess overtraining risk |
